Ordinals
beta
Sat 1312490757065918
decimal
314996.757065918
degree
0°104996′500″757065918‴
percentile
62.499559929031356%
name
eoabtkpijpb
cycle
0
epoch
1
period
156
block
314996
offset
757065918
timestamp
2014-08-11 02:56:29 UTC
rarity
common
prev
next